Deadline for Decision Form Extended to August 7
The following information was sent to all Milford families on July 28:
Dear Milford Families,
This is an important message about our Return to Learning Plan. We have listened to your feedback and we have made revisions to the plans that will be presented to the Board at their meeting next week.
IMPORTANT CHANGES AND UPDATES:
-
We have revised the due date for the Decision Form. Originally, the Decision Form was due July 29. The Decision Form is now due August 7. PLEASE NOTE: Parents may change their previously submitted decision by simply filling out a new Decision Form and their latest response will be recorded. If your choice has not changed, you do not need to submit a new Decision Form.

The Board of Education will meet August 4 at 7:00 p.m. to discuss the Return to Learning Plan. Their decision will be communicated to all families on August 5. (The Board previously planned to meet August 6 to discuss the Plans but moved the meeting earlier to allow families more time to obtain the information and make an informed decision.) The information contained pages 19-25 is a recommendation by the Administration for the Board to discuss and approve. The specifics listed on those pages are not final until the Board meets and votes on August 4.
